@charset "utf-8";
/* ===================================================================
CSS information

 file name  :sightseeing.css
 author     :Ability Consultant
style info  :設定　ハックは最下部に記述
=================================================================== */


/* 各ページタイトル画像
----------------------------------------------------------- */
#sightseeing #header h1 {
	background:url(../sightseeing/images/title.jpg) center 0 no-repeat;
}

/*	.con_intro			INTRO	
----------------------------------------------------*/
#sightseeing #main .con_intro {
	margin-bottom:40px;
	width:705px;
}

#sightseeing #main .con_intro h3 {
	margin-bottom:15px;
}

#sightseeing #main .con_intro p {
	margin:0 0 20px 30px;
}

#sightseeing #main .con_intro ul {
	padding-left:30px;
	width:550px;
}

#sightseeing #main .con_intro ul li {
	list-style:none;
	display:inline;
}

/*	.con_map			MAP	
----------------------------------------------------*/

#sightseeing #main .con_map {
	width:705px;
	margin-bottom:25px;
	padding-bottom:25px;
	background:url(../images/bgline.gif) right bottom no-repeat;
	overflow:hidden;
}

#sightseeing #main .con_map h3 {
	margin-bottom:15px;
}

#sightseeing #main .con_map .box_map {
	margin-left:30px;
	padding:10px;
	background:url(../sightseeing/images/bg_map.jpg) left top no-repeat;
	overflow:hidden;
}
	
#sightseeing #main .con_map .box_map #gmap {
	margin:0;
	padding:0;
	width:655px;
	height:360px;
}
	
#sightseeing #main .con_map .ic_zoom {
	padding:5px 0 0 25px;
	background:url(../sightseeing/images/ic_zoom.gif) 0 7px no-repeat;
	float:right;
}

/* .cnt_point_spot 　			GOOGLE MAPの吹き出し
----------------------------------------------------*/

#sightseeing .cnt_point_spot {
	overflow:hidden;
}

#sightseeing .cnt_point_spot img {
	margin: 0 10px 0 0;
	float:left;
	padding:3px;
	background-color:#fff;
	border:1px solid #E2DEDE;
}

#sightseeing .cnt_point_spot .pointspot_txt {
	line-height:16px;
	font-size:0.88em;
	float:left;
	width:170px;
}

/* .con_sightseeing		観光雛形
----------------------------------------------------------- */
#sightseeing #main .con_sightseeing {
	margin:0 0 25px auto;
	padding-bottom:25px;
	background:url(../images/bgline.gif) right bottom no-repeat;
	width:705px;
	overflow:hidden;
}

#sightseeing #main .con_sightseeing h3 {
	margin-bottom:15px;
}
	
#sightseeing #main .con_sightseeing .con_spot {
	width:675px;
	margin:0 0 0 auto;
}
	
#sightseeing #main .con_sightseeing .con_spot .box_spot {
	margin:15px 0 0 0;
	padding:5px;
	width:318px;
	background:url(../sightseeing/images/bg_sightseeing.jpg) left top repeat-y;
}
	
#sightseeing #main .con_sightseeing .con_spot .box_spot .spot_info {
	background:#fff;
	padding:10px;
	overflow:hidden;
}
	
#sightseeing #main .con_sightseeing .con_spot .box_spot .spot_info h4 {
	margin-bottom:10px;
}
	
#sightseeing #main .con_sightseeing .con_spot .box_spot .spot_info .img_l {
	margin:0;
	padding:3px;
	background-color:#fff;
	border:1px solid #E2DEDE;
}

#sightseeing #main .con_sightseeing .con_spot .box_spot .spot_info .txt_address {
	width:145px;
	float:right;
}

#sightseeing #main .con_sightseeing .con_spot .box_spot .spot_info .txt_address ul {
	margin:5px 0 0 auto;
	float:right;
	clear:both;
}

#sightseeing #main .con_sightseeing .con_spot .box_spot .spot_info .txt_address ul li {
	display:inline;
}

#sightseeing #main .con_sightseeing .con_spot .box_spot .spot_info .txt_spot {
	margin:10px 0 0 0;
	clear:both;
}










/*======================================

	hack - 各種cssハック - for IE7

=======================================*/
*:first-child+html {}


/*======================================

	hack - 各種cssハック - for IE6

=======================================*/
* html {}


